    I used this recipe and formed one large "pine cone" which was completely consumed during our recent Christmas party. I used Hormel bacon bits instead of cooking bacon - due to time constraints! I bought the smoked, salted almonds and baked them as directed. I'm not sure that made any difference to the outcome as they were already pretty brown. I used fresh Rosemary as the garnish. It was beautiful and delicious!

    I made this 4 days ago for a dinner party. It looked exactly like the picture! I certainly got rave reviews and have already given the recipe to those who asked for it but I changed a few things in the "Directions". I left out "pushing the almonds around untl they turn color" because when I did this, the almonds did not change color as they are already brown. I simply toasted the almonds for the 20 minutes. I also added a bit of garlic powder to the mix. It will be on my lists of favorites.

    I really loved this cheese ball! I tweaked it a little like adding more bacon and some finely shredded chedder/jack cheese. I also put shredded cheese around the outside instead of the whole almonds. If you put it in the freezer for about a half hour it is much easier to form. I will definitely make this again and it will be so easy to add other ingrediants to make diferent flavors. Wonderful.

    I was disappointed that it was too soft but kinda figured it would be without any other cheese. I tasted it after it chilled and thought it was bland then remembered Trish's comment to add garlic and parsley. I also added some grated parmesan and shredded cheddar. We liked it much better! Also, I had sliced almonds on hand so I toasted them, formed the cheese into a log and covered with the sliced almonds.
